A teenager has been charged with piloting a large inflatable boat carrying 165 migrants across the English Channel. The incident has drawn attention to the ongoing crisis surrounding illegal crossings in one of the world's busiest shipping lanes.
Authorities in the UK reported that the 19-year-old was apprehended after the dinghy was intercepted. The overcrowded vessel was spotted making its way toward the British coast, prompting a swift response from the coastguard. The interception highlights the increasing number of perilous attempts by Migrants to reach the UK from France.
This case is part of a broader trend, as more individuals seek refuge or a better life in the UK. Many of these crossings are facilitated by human traffickers who often put lives at risk by overloading small boats. The English Channel is notorious for its rough waters and busy shipping traffic, making such journeys especially hazardous.
The teenager, whose identity has not been disclosed, faces serious charges that could lead to significant legal penalties. The authorities are treating the case with urgency, aiming to deter future attempts at illegal crossings. The UK government has been under pressure to address the rising number of migrants arriving by boat, and this incident may further fuel the debate on Immigration policy.
In the past year, thousands of migrants have made similar crossings, leading to tragic incidents and loss of life. The British and French governments have expressed their commitment to tackling this issue, working together to prevent dangerous crossings and dismantle trafficking networks.
